Just built a new Ryzen rig:
Ryzen 5 1600
GSkill Ripjaw V 16Gb DDR4 3200Mhz 16-18-18-38
MSI X370 Gaming Plus motherboard
I'm all working, and have had the CPU upto about 3800 using Ryzen Master, so all OK there.
But I dont seem to be able to get the RAM to run at anything other than 1067Mhz.
If I increase the slider even slightly it just wont boot up.
I've even tried increasing the voltages a little (1.35v) but still no joy.
I also tried using the profiles in the BIOS and they also refused to boot.
And I've also tried setting the CPU back to stock and speeding up just the memory, but no good.
What am I doing wrong. Whilst I understand there were issues with memory and Ryzen I'm on the latest Bios and thought these had been ironed out now.
I bought the memory thinking it was samsung, which I've read seems to have the right compatibility, but on looking into it I think mine one of the few ripjaws that aren't samsung after all. Mine are Timing 16-18-18-38 , and I think the samsung ones are different.
I'm going to be using this with x-plane 11, which is very memory dependent (uses upto 16gb) so I think getting the clock speed up will be highly beneficial. Which of the components are likely to be causing the issue, or am I doing something wrong? If it is components I may try and see if I can change, especially if its the fault of the memory.
Could someone point me at the exact setting and/or voltages I need to be using to get the ram running at 3200 (or at least close to it)
